Default What are the rigs at Alaska?

Can someone share what the rigs are in the new contract.

Min Day
Average Day
Duty Hour Ratio
TIme Away from Base ratio

Thanks!

No min day.

Day Rigs:
5 hours min for single duty period trip, or
5:15 ADG, for each calendar day (after 2am)

Duty Rigs:
1:2 (1hr pay: 2hrs on duty)
1:1.75 for backside of the clock

Trip Rig
1:3.5 (1hr pay for every 3.5 hours from home)
